Elkhart County Courts are judicial bodies that resolve legal disputes at the Federal, Indiana State, or local Elkhart County level, including both criminal and civil charges. Courts also create and maintain records about their cases, which can be found through a case information search. Elkhart County court records include criminal misdemeanor and felony cases as well as civil cases such as divorce, breach of contract, wills and estates, and constitutional violations. A case information search contains information about the case, the defendants, and the case's outcome, whether conviction, sentence, acquittal, or settlements and plea bargains. Case information can be an important part of an Elkhart County background check or learning more about a business. Courts provide online databases to access case information.
